BLAZE IN CUTTING.
FLOWING OIL ON FIRE
(Press Assn.— By Telegraph— Copyright.) (Received June i, 10-.30 a.m.) SYDNEY, June' 1. Trains 'have been delayed near Mudgeo through, a cutting catching fire. The cutting is through shale, and as a result of the fire the shale is exuding oil ■in* great - quantities. The flowing oil m ablaze along the creek. < '
